Revolution (RVMDW), the publicly traded warrant linked to Revolution Medicines Inc.’s common equity, currently has no recent earnings data available, per the latest public regulatory filings as of the current date. As a warrant instrument, RVMDW does not issue standalone quarterly earnings reports, as its value is derived directly from the performance of the underlying biopharmaceutical firm’s common shares, as well as the fixed exercise terms outlined in its original issuance documentation. Management Commentary

All public commentary relevant to RVMDW’s performance comes from Revolution’s leadership team, as the warrant has no dedicated management structure. In recent public appearances and regulatory disclosures, Revolution’s leadership has discussed ongoing progress across the firm’s oncology therapeutic pipeline, noting that positive clinical trial readouts, regulatory approval milestones, or partnership agreements could potentially shift the underlying share price, and by extension RVMDW’s market value. Management has also reaffirmed the pre-defined terms of RVMDW, including its fixed exercise price and expiration timeline, confirming that there are no active plans to adjust these terms for existing warrant holders as of the latest public statements. Leadership has additionally noted that warrant holders do not hold voting rights or qualify for dividend payouts, a standard feature of this type of asset class that remains in effect. Forward Guidance

There is no standalone forward guidance issued for RVMDW, but Revolution’s publicly shared operational outlook provides relevant context for warrant holders. The firm has shared expected timelines for key upcoming clinical trial readouts and potential regulatory submissions for its lead pipeline candidates, as well as projected ranges for R&D and general administrative spending for upcoming periods. Analysts estimate that any material deviations from these disclosed timelines, either positive or negative, could possibly lead to shifts in RVMDW’s trading value, as market participants adjust their long-term valuation expectations for Revolution’s core business. The fixed terms of RVMDW mean that its maximum potential value and expiration timeline are already publicly disclosed, with no unannounced changes to these terms expected in the near term per available public data. Market Reaction

In recent weeks, trading activity for RVMDW has followed typical warrant performance patterns, showing higher volatility than Revolution’s underlying common shares in line with its leveraged exposure to the firm’s performance. Trading volume has fluctuated between normal levels and above-average activity in sessions where Revolution released pipeline-related updates, per available market data. Analysts covering the biotech sector have noted that RVMDW may appeal to investors seeking targeted exposure to Revolution’s pipeline upside without purchasing common shares directly, though the instrument carries higher risk of capital loss if the underlying share price remains below the warrant’s exercise price approaching its expiration date. Market expectations for Revolution’s upcoming operational milestones are currently reflected in both the firm’s common share price and RVMDW’s trading value, per analyst notes published this month.
